
These red beauties are loaded with lycopene, an anti-oxidant which catches those nasty free-radicals that interfere with normal cell growth. Eating a tomoato is like sending little Terminators into your body to clean the place up.
Tomatoes are also high in vitamin C and contain a lot of potassium, iron, phosphorus, vitamin A and vitamin B. One medium tomato will equal one slice of whole wheat bread with a penalty of only 35 calories - there's a way to get guilt and pound-free fiber.
Plus, they ARE delicious on their own. Try eating them this way as a snack or a side to any of the meals posted:
(click pic to enlarge)

1. After washing it well, cut the top off of a tomato and cut it into slices.
2. Sprinkle with grape seed or canola oil.
3. Sprinkle with red vinegar.
4. Sprinkle with salt and pepper.
5. Enjoy! Plant some in the backyard so you have all you can eat in August and September! Your body, and tastebuds, will thank you.
